Brenda Patterson King, 67, of Amarillo, passed away on Thursday, February 18, 2021. Memorial Services will be 10:00 AM Monday at The Loft Church, 4400 S. Georgia St. with Pastor Matt Johnson officiating. Brenda was born June 24, 1953 in San Diego, California to John and Mae Patterson. She graduated from Hereford High School, and attended Amarillo College. She worked for BSA for 12 years, and for Dr. Anderle’s office for four years. In her spare time, Brenda enjoyed going to the lake and to the mountains. She loved to fish, and she adored her dog, Charlie. Brenda is remembered as having a big heart. She always took care of everybody else. She attended Grace Church. Brenda will be dearly missed by all who knew and loved her. She was preceded in death by her father. Survivors include a son, Michael King of Amarillo; a daughter, Bridgette Melton and husband Brandon of Amarillo; her mother, Mae Patterson of Hereford; two sisters, Sandy Beavers and husband Terry of Amarillo, and Lisa Patterson of Amarillo; a brother, Greg Patterson and wife Shelley of Hereford; six grandchildren, Randa, Melani, Brady, Brooklyn, Boston, and Braxton; and two great-grandchildren, Lane and Rylee; and a great-granddaughter on the way. The family suggests memorials may be made to Life Challenge of Amarillo, 6500 Hope Rd. Amarillo, Texas 79119.
